Can Cialis be used to increase testosterone levels? No, Cialis is not typically used to increase testosterone levels. Cialis is specifically designed to treat erectile dysfunction by increasing blood flow to the penis. It does not have a direct impact on testosterone production in the body.
No, Cialis (tadalafil) does not directly affect testosterone levels. Cialis is a medication used to treat erectile dysfunction (ED) by increasing blood flow to the penis. It does not interact with hormonal processes in the body, including testosterone production.
